WSP Environment & Energy is a leading global environmental and energy consultancy. With over 1,100 people worldwide, we deliver commercial and technical excellence to help our clients manage their risks and make sustainable business improvements.   

We are looking for a senior specialist in Energy from Waste to develop capability within the business and to support both the energy and waste teams when developing strategies and energy balances.

The role principally involves advising on various types of projects, ranging from conceptual masterplanning to municipal scale plants within the UK and internationally. Any candidate for this position must have extensive knowledge of the following technologies: 

  • Anaerobic digestion
  • Pyrolysis and gasification
  • Thermal oxidation   

In addition to understanding the key characteristics of the above three technologies, candidates should also have experience of assessing waste feedstocks as a fuel source, be familiar with waste legislation and legislation related to the generation of renewable energy. The candidate will, ideally, also have knowledge and experience of:

  • Combined cooling, heat and power technology
  • Gas to liquids technology
  • Biogas utilisation in vehicles
  • Hydrogen production and fuel cells
  • Commissioning and operating Energy from Waste facilities  

The role is client facing, and so candidates will need to be confident in their approach.
